Geometric borders in mosaics are repeated arrangements of shapes—such as squares, triangles, diamonds, or interlocking patterns—used to frame or accentuate a mosaic.

They can be:

  • Simple → single lines or alternating tiles
  • Structured → grids, checkerboards, or stripes
  • Complex → Greek key, zigzags, tessellations

These borders serve both functional and artistic roles, helping unify your design while adding visual rhythm.

They are the quiet structure that allows your central artwork to shine.

🧠 Deep Dive: Mastering Geometric Borders

🧩 Types of Geometric Borders

  • Linear Borders
    • Simple rows of tiles
    • Clean and minimal
  • Checkerboard Patterns
    • Alternating colours
    • Classic and balanced
  • Zigzag / Herringbone
    • Dynamic and directional
  • Greek Key / Meander
    • Continuous, flowing geometry
  • Tessellated Borders
    • Interlocking shapes for complexity

🏡 Best Uses

  • Framing central mosaic designs
  • Tabletops and trays
  • Garden stepping stones
  • Wall panels and murals
  • Flooring edges

⚖️ Strengths & Challenges

Strengths

  • Adds structure and clarity
  • Enhances visual impact
  • Works across all mosaic styles

Challenges

  • Requires precision
  • Mistakes are more visible
  • Complex patterns take time

🛠 Core Techniques

  • Grid-based planning
  • Repeating pattern alignment
  • Colour contrast for definition
  • Dry-laying before fixing tiles

🔧 Tools You’ll Use

  • Mosaic nippers
  • Glass cutters
  • Tweezers
  • Rulers and grid guides
  • Adhesives and grout

⚠️ Common Mistakes

  • Misaligned tiles breaking the pattern
  • Overcomplicating small borders
  • Inconsistent spacing
  • Ignoring how the border interacts with the main design

🌟 Expert Tips (Where Precision Becomes Elegance)

  • Start simple—master repetition first
  • Use contrast to define shapes clearly
  • Measure often, even if it feels repetitive
  • Let the border complement, not overpower

❓ Common Questions (FAQ)

What are geometric borders in mosaics?
They are repeating patterns of shapes used to frame or enhance a mosaic.

Can beginners create geometric borders?
Yes—simple patterns are very beginner-friendly.

How do I keep patterns aligned?
Use grids, measure frequently, and dry-lay tiles first.

What colours work best?
Contrasting colours highlight patterns; subtle tones create elegance.

Can borders be used outdoors?
Yes, with weatherproof materials.

Do borders work with abstract mosaics?
Absolutely—they provide structure and balance.
